Build is old version
The version of Build isn't the same one I used fifteen years ago to make maps for Duke Nukem 3D and Blood. I used to be able to switch between 2D and 3D modes - this doesn't seem to be possible in the version of Build included in the Megaton edition.

The reason why you cannot switch between 2D and 3D mode in Build is because it mangles its own configuration file. Check out build.cfg in the gameroot directory. Scroll down to the bottom and you'll notice a bunch of key commands. They should all be single-byte hex values (2 hex characters is a single byte). Someone has padded what appears to be 32-bit integers (4-bytes, 8 hex characters) causing FFFFFF9C to be stored for the 2d/3d switch when it should just be 9C. Just remove the FFFFFF for that line and all other affected key command lines to fix it. Save the file and you're good to go.
